Output 8520944ae45a9f547abc5ef546228de66b99243e1c5c939d66cd4cd2b1c00131:1

value
34438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1d3589bacd94ed823bab14f15e57525836e2bf OP_EQUAL
address
3Qg5CNUoB5sVGgd9Ez7SAsw4gysVE1wsft
transaction
8520944ae45a9f547abc5ef546228de66b99243e1c5c939d66cd4cd2b1c00131
spent
true